Elmwood Cutie Is Priced Right for New Homebuyers

3 Min Read
SHARE

T20010819pioneer01When Debbie Williams with Dave Perry-Miller-Preston Center told us about this adorable Midcentury Cottage in Elmwood with a fantastic price point, we knew we had to take a look.

For one, in a city where move-in ready inventory in the $200,000 to $350,000 price point can be a bit dear, Elmwood is still a place where you can reliably find a Dallas starter home. And unlike other locations at this price point, Elmwood is near plenty of fantastic amenities, and a fantastic commute for anyone working in the downtown area.

With it’s proximity to Bishop Arts and Trinity Groves, plus a soon-to-be revitalized Wynnewood Village (including a movie theater), Elmwood is a great option for a new homebuyer.

“This charming two-bed, one-bath home is in the heart of desirable Elmwood Addition, an area in the process of a great rebound,” Williams told us. “It’s a great time to get in at the beginning of the curve.”

And this house at 1123 Pioneer Dr. is a wonderful exemplar of that Elmwood inventory. While two bedrooms and one bath might seem cozy, when you factor in the large yard and deck, the siren call of upgrading from apartment life to a a single family home comes calling.

Williams said that with careful and deliberate updates, this house actually feels much larger, too.

“With 1,280 square feet, this house is spacious and cozy all at the same time,” she said. “The kitchen and bathroom have both been updated, hardwood floors throughout most of the house with tile in the bath, kitchen, and sunroom.”

With the sunroom, you also get some flex space, since it can easily become either a second living space, an office, playroom, or even an outsized mudroom, given it’s proximity to the backyard.

And what a backyard, too — plenty of privacy-fenced green space and a nice deck with a pergola to create a wonderful oasis ready for entertaining.

“A spacious backyard with a new deck in the backyard is perfect for entertaining and enjoying a relaxing dinner outside,” Williams said.

Two generously-sized bedrooms and a well-appointed bathroom complete the home, which is listed for $269,000.
